Tudor treasures. Kingâ??s College, Cambridge was founded in 1441 by Henry VI. More than 40 years later, Henry VII became the first king of the Tudor era, a period of splendid polyphonic choral music in England.
From its earliest days, Kingâ??s College had a fine choir, but the collegeâ??s important choirbooks have long since disappeared. Fortunately, Eton College in Windsor â?? also founded by Henry VI â?? is still in possession of the Eton Choirbook, the largest surviving collection of church music from the early Tudor period. Assembled between 1490 and 1502, the illuminated manuscript is a treasury of choral music from different sources.
This double album includes two previously unreleased recordings of works from the Eton Choirbook: Robert Hacomplayntâ??s Marian Antiphon: Salve Regina and Robert Fayrfaxâ??s Magnificat â??Regaleâ??. Among the other recordings are works by John Taverner, Christopher Tye, Thomas Morley and, of course, Thomas Tallis (1505-1585), whose work spanned the reigns of Henry VIII, Edward VI, Mary I and Elizabeth I. - FROM THE ETON CHOIRBOOK TO THOMAS TALLIS |
